Not sure what your theme is but if there are witches involved you could make them into potion bottles ... I used the wedding bubbles from the 99 Cents store, sprayed them black, glittered the top and added some stick on jewels ... tied a small label on them with jute ... i.e., Love Potion #9, Health Potion #58, Wealth Potion #7, Luck Potion #13, etc. etc. etc. I can send a photo if this interests you.
